How Energy Storage Compensation Devices Work

Think of these devices as "power paramedics" – they detect sags within 2 milliseconds (faster than a hummingbird's wing flap) and inject stored energy to stabilize voltage. Let's break down the process:

Stage Action Time Frame
Detection Continuous voltage monitoring <2ms
Response Energy release from storage 5-10ms
Recovery System recharging 30s-2min

FAQ: Voltage Sag Compensation Essentials

How long do compensation systems last?

Typical lifespan ranges 10-15 years, with battery replacements every 5-7 years depending on usage cycles.

Can these systems handle complete outages?

While primarily designed for sags (10-90% voltage drop), many models integrate with UPS systems for full outage protection.

What maintenance is required?

Annual inspections recommended, with remote monitoring available through most modern systems.
